Six people from our tramping club, drove 1 ½ hours to Port Albert, on the edge of the Kaipara harbour,
north of Auckland.
We started embarking the vessel Kewpie Too at 10:30 am and at 11 am we left
the Wharf to travel down the Oruawharo river, out past Tapora into the harbour, before turning to enter
up the Otamatea river, and up to the old Batley Hotel, now privately owned.
The Captain gave a
very clear picture of early and later history of the Kaipara.
The short sharp squall’s were over
in the first 1½ hours, and we were left with a pleasant sunny trip.
We disembarked at 4:30 pm
to make the journey back to Auckland.
COST: boat fare $35
